Sarah Harding’s dad thinks she’s on verge of ‘nervous breakdown’

Sarah Harding’s estranged father thinks she’s on the verge of a "nervous breakdown."
The former Girls Aloud singer sparked concerns for her mental wellbeing earlier this month after she suffered a series of meltdowns in the ‘Celebrity Big Brother’ house but, although she hasn’t spoken to her dad John for 17 years, he is adamant he’ll always be there for the blonde beauty if she needs him when things go wrong.
Speaking to the Daily Star newspaper, he said: "Sarah risks suffering a nervous breakdown – but if that happens I want her to know that I’ll always be there for her."
And John, 64, doesn’t think Chad Johnson – who Sarah met and fell in love with while they were locked up in the abode – is good for her and will eventually break her heart.
He explained: "[Chad] acted as if he’s Sir Lancelot but he’s only thinking about himself, not her happiness. He’ll use her and then dump her, leaving her once again to pick up the pieces … Sarah has publicly shown that she is still confused and emotionally suffering after living for years in a bubble in the aftermath of fame.
"Chad isn’t what she needs in her life right now. Sadly but inevitably she’ll soon discover that he isn’t her Mr Right. He is typically brash and she knows nothing about him. He’s given nothing away about himself. He entered the house boasting only of his looks, so what does Sarah or anyone else really know about him?"
This isn’t the first time John has expressed his concerns for Sarah’s wellbeing as he claimed a few weeks ago – while she was still in the house – that she was being "exploited" for ratings and bosses should arrange for her to leave the building.
He said at the time: "Sarah’s being cruelly exploited for ratings purposes. It would be in her best interests if Celebrity Big Brother arranged for her to leave – her health is in jeopardy. I can’t bear to see my daughter break down and be forced to open her heart once more about her insecurities and vulnerabilities in front of cameras. It’s cruel TV."
But, despite her erratic behaviour and meltdowns, Sarah was crowned the winner of the summer series 2017 on Friday (25.08.17) night after winning the public vote.
